HERE IS HOW this works

You have two flashers. The turn flasher is powered by a circuit through the key, so it's not live full time

The hazard flasher is supplied full time power so it should be always hot. The hazard system depends on the TS switch being in neutral, and YOUR FOOT OFF THE BRAKE.

The hazard switch has 4 terminals. When off they are all isolated. When engaged, all 4 are jumpered together 1 pin of the hazard switch receives power from the hazard flasher

When engaged, the hazard switch is then connected to the remaining 3 hazard switch terminals. They are
1...left front turn
2...right front turn
3...brake switch wire going into the TS switch

So this switch simply routes hazard flasher power to the 3 points of the TS switch that will then feed power to all 4 corners

Light green (LGN) and Tan (T) feed off to the left and right turn signal lines
White (W) is going to the brake switch input
Red is power coming from the flasher
